- Pastrack
function allows user to store an electronic ship wake of
past voyages. The user can select colors, have multiple
colors on a single track (change by speed, depth, or
surface temperature) and display multiple tracks at once.
The software also allows the operator to turn a past
track into a route. The track can be named, given a date
and time for the beginning as well as the end. Upon
ending a track, a comments box appears allowing the user
to add his textual comments.

Interface
Flexibility
- The
Pilot Pak comes complete with its own integral 12 channel
GPS, and dual channel DGPS
- The
Pilot Pak has three additional communication ports for
the user to interface to any additional navigation aids
such as heading, depth, rate of turn, and speed log. The
Pilot-Pak will accept any of these signals in the NMEA
0183 protocol.
- In
addition there is an external LPT port for interface to a
printer, or an external CD-ROM drive.
Data
Compatibility
The Pilot Pak
accepts raster chart data in the BSB, NOS, CHS/NDI, ARCS formats.
In addition the program will accept vector data from Navionics,
and Transas (January 1, 1998). This "multi-fueled"
approach ensures world wide chart coverage while providing the
vessel operator the ability to pick the best available data
sources for his area of transit.
